As I am already consistently beating the AI on Ridiculous/Ridiculous I thought about filling up my faction and sovereign list with some tricked out custom jobs to introduce a bit of challenge. That said, what are your favourite custom combinations that work well?
I have only made and played one so far but it was incredibly fun and powerful;
Tarth Blood
No Armor
Archers
Lucky
Master Scouts
Quick
Sovereign:
Noble
Air Disciple
Earth Apprentice
Water Apprentice
Clumsy
Strategy:
Research Knowledge -> Civics -> Trading -> then straight for the first archery tech. Meanwhile explore around using the initial units and Sovereign looking for suitable city sites. Pump out pioneers (build a study asap) and try to find a good 3 or 4 essence spot for a fortress. As soon as archery is in, design a unit with shortbows, leather armour (optional really), initiative boots and if you got a crystal mine or two up quick enough the iniative belt as well. Create two of these units from a fortress with a training ground and aura of grace at a minimum - if your second hero had fire, then heart of fire as well. Stick these with your sovereign and start going nuts. Using this strategy I make my Sov a commander and go down the accuracy/exp/initiative line in that order.
Using this mere "medium" stack I was comfortably clearing anything up to deadly. Pad out the research with the other basic techs in magic and civilization and when you feel you need too, grab longbows - upgrade your guys and start clearing deadly packs as well. The bonus to this is that you can also stick 2 groups of archers with your second and third hero's as well, for the same price that another faction would have one super stack.
With the ridiculous amount of initiative your sovereign gets coupled with titans breath you can even comfortably take AI cities with these stacks as well - I managed to take a Yithril city with 8 stationed troops (including heavy armour oppressors and jugg's) along with the normal garrison with just my Sovereign and 2 upgraded longbow-men without issue. It certainly helps that they end up level 10+.
